MCP7940M I²C Real-Time Clock/Calendars
The Microchip MCP7940M is Real-Time Clock Calendar (RTCC) that supports I²C communications. The MCP7940M includes a digital trimming circuit for accuracy which can compensate for crystal tolerance and temperature.
The MCP7940M features a multi-functional output that can be configured as an alarm output, to output a selectable frequency square wave or as a general purpose output.
